10 Hammersmith Broadway
10 Hammersmith Broadway is a busy Sexual Health and HIV Service based in West London.
We are looking for enthusiastic, motivated and empathetic Band 6 Senior Staff Nurse to join our team who have a passion for the speciality.
We are particularly interested in talking to Nurses who currently work in a Sexual Health setting or who have relevant experience within this field. 10 Hammersmith Broadway provides full sexual health care to over 4000 patients per month and therefore we are looking for professionals who are driven, efficient and committed to providing excellent patient care. 10 Hammersmith Broadway is well respected and trusted by our patients and we are keen to work with Nurses who share our commitment to the care we provide. This Senior post includes managing symptomatic patients autonomously and taking the role of Nurse in Charge in the clinical setting. We would expect the Band 6 Senior Staff Nurse to also support junior members of staff where necessary acting as a role model to all members of the Multi-disciplinary Team.
The Post Holder Will Be Responsible For The Below
- They will be a clearly identifiable senior clinical staff member, and team leader.
- They will have significant clinical experience, provide sound clinical expertise to their team, and coordinate and deliver high quality care.
- They will be a role model for expert clinical care, and lead on specific projects / management functions as delegated by the Clinic Manager.
- They will role model the identified Trust values at all times.
- In general settings, they will be the assigned deputy for their manager, generally known as a Junior Sister / Charge Nurse, coordinating clinical, managerial and education requirements of the area, and being a role model for team members, whilst delivering and overseeing high standards of care.
- In midwifery settings they will be called a Midwife.
- In specialist settings, they will have a significant level of specialist clinical knowledge and expertise in the clinical functions of care delivery.
- They will provide advice and guidance also, and generally be known as a senior staff nurse.

About Our Trust
Our Trust is one of England's top-performing and safest trusts. We operate two main acute hospital sites—Chelsea and Westminster Hospital and West Middlesex University Hospital—along with award-winning clinics across North West London.
Our nearly 7,500 staff care for a diverse population of 1.5m, providing full clinical services including maternity, A&E and children’s services, plus specialist HIV and sexual health care. The CQC rates us Good in safety, effectiveness, care and responsiveness, and Outstanding in leadership and resource use.
